10.12 Sierra Problème accès session

Va à : Finder > Préférences > coche la case : "Afficher les disques durs" --> pour avoir l'icône du volume Crucial_MACOSX sur le Bureau.

De la --> va à : Applications > Utilitaires > lance le Terminal (celui de macOS cette fois-ci).

Passe la commande :
Bloc de code:
diskutil info /Volumes/WD

  • qui retourne un tableau d'informations sur le volume WD

=> poste ce tableau ici > qu'on vérifie le statut de ce volume.
 
Va à : Finder > Préférences > coche la case : "Afficher les disques durs" --> pour avoir l'icône du volume Crucial_MACOSX sur le Bureau.

De la --> va à : Applications > Utilitaires > lance le Terminal (celui de macOS cette fois-ci).

Passe la commande :
Bloc de code:
diskutil info /Volumes/WD

  • qui retourne un tableau d'informations sur le volume WD

=> poste ce tableau ici > qu'on vérifie le statut de ce volume.
Bloc de code:
Last login: Sat Jan 20 11:55:01 on ttys000
MBPdePierreJean:~ pierre-jean$ diskutil info /Volumes/WD
   Device Identifier:        disk2s2
   Device Node:              /dev/disk2s2
   Whole:                    No
   Part of Whole:            disk2

   Volume Name:              WD
   Mounted:                  Yes
   Mount Point:              /Volumes/WD

   Partition Type:           Apple_HFS
   File System Personality:  Case-sensitive HFS+
   Type (Bundle):            hfs
   Name (User Visible):      Mac OS Extended (Case-sensitive)
   Journal:                  Journal size 114688 KB at offset 0x2baa000
   Owners:                   Disabled

   OS Can Be Installed:      No
   Recovery Disk:            disk2s3
   Media Type:               Generic
   Protocol:                 USB
   SMART Status:             Not Supported
   Volume UUID:              391838C3-DE00-3163-BE59-9BCD83D0A854
   Disk / Partition UUID:    7A8EA726-4D93-4A96-B318-80E62BEF3054

   Disk Size:                1.5 TB (1499439636480 Bytes) (exactly 2928593040 512-Byte-Units)
   Device Block Size:        512 Bytes

   Volume Total Space:       1.5 TB (1499439636480 Bytes) (exactly 2928593040 512-Byte-Units)
   Volume Used Space:        1.3 TB (1296484143104 Bytes) (exactly 2532195592 512-Byte-Units) (86.5%)
   Volume Available Space:   203.0 GB (202955493376 Bytes) (exactly 396397448 512-Byte-Units) (13.5%)
   Allocation Block Size:    4096 Bytes

   Read-Only Media:          No
   Read-Only Volume:         No

   Device Location:          External
   Removable Media:          Fixed


MBPdePierreJean:~ pierre-jean$
 
Hé oui ! l'«Assistant de migration» ne s'était pas laissé bluffer -->
Bloc de code:
File System Personality:  Case-sensitive HFS+
   Type (Bundle):            hfs
   Name (User Visible):      Mac OS Extended (Case-sensitive)

  • le système de fichier est un jhfsx = sensible à la casse.

Passe la commande :
Bloc de code:
bless --info /Volumes/WD

  • qui retourne le chemin de démarrage inscrit sur l'en-tête du volume WD

=> poste ce tableau ici. C'est pour vérifier s'il est démarrable.
 
Hé oui ! l'«Assistant de migration» ne s'était pas laissé bluffer -->
Bloc de code:
File System Personality:  Case-sensitive HFS+
   Type (Bundle):            hfs
   Name (User Visible):      Mac OS Extended (Case-sensitive)

  • le système de fichier est un jhfsx = sensible à la casse.

Passe la commande :
Bloc de code:
bless --info /Volumes/WD

  • qui retourne le chemin de démarrage inscrit sur l'en-tête du volume WD

=> poste ce tableau ici. C'est pour vérifier s'il est démarrable.
Bloc de code:
Last login: Sat Jan 20 11:56:24 on ttys000
MBPdePierreJean:~ pierre-jean$ bless --info /Volumes/WD
finderinfo[0]: 6395885 => Blessed System Folder is /Volumes/WD/System/Library/CoreServices
finderinfo[1]: 6448613 => Blessed System File is /Volumes/WD/System/Library/CoreServices/boot.efi
finderinfo[2]:      0 => Open-folder linked list empty
finderinfo[3]:      0 => No alternate OS blessed file/folder
finderinfo[4]:      0 => Unused field unset
finderinfo[5]: 6395885 => OS X blessed folder is /Volumes/WD/System/Library/CoreServices
64-bit VSDB volume id:  0x67B07AE17B5A99A0
MBPdePierreJean:~ pierre-jean$
 
Il a l'air démarrable.

Alors re-démarre > et tiens pressée la touche "alt" à partir de l'écran noir jusqu'à l'écran du gestionnaire de démarrage qui affiche les volumes démarrables.

Choisir de démarrer sur WD --> est-ce que tu parviens à ouvrir ta session dans ce volume externe ?
 
Me voici de retour.

Est-ce que tu as l'application «Carbon Copy Cloner» dans les Applications ?
 
Voici un scénario possible -->

  • repartitionner (non-destructivement) le volume WD > de manière à créer un second volume intitulé par exemple Clone > qui soit, lui, au format jhfs+ (non-sensible à la casse)
  • cloner avec «Carbon Copy Cloner» le contenu du volume WD dans le volume Clone
  • utiliser l'«Assistant de migration» du volume Crucial_MACOSX pour récupérer les données du volume Clone (non-sensible à la casse)

dans ce scénario > le volume Crucial_MACOSX conserverait le Système et les applications natives installées proprement --> la récupération de données se réduirait au compte d'utilisateur et aux applications tierces.

=> qu'est-ce que tu en penses ?
 
Par le procédé que je te décris > tout le contenu de WD sera cloné dans Clone > ce qui devrait permettre à l'«Assistant de migration» de récupérer l'ensemble de ton dossier de compte avec toutes les données incluses. Plus les applications tierces ajoutées. L'«Assistant» ne récupère jamais le Logiclel-Système.
 
Par le procédé que je te décris > tout le contenu de WD sera cloné dans Clone > ce qui devrait permettre à l'«Assistant de migration» de récupérer l'ensemble de ton dossier de compte avec toutes les données incluses. Plus les applications tierces ajoutées. L'«Assistant» ne récupère jamais le Logiclel-Système.
Ok on fait ça
 
Dans le Terminal de ton volume WD > passe la commande (copier-coller) :
Bloc de code:
diskutil resizeVolume /Volumes/WD 600g jhfs+ Clone 0b

  • cette commande réduit le volume WD à 600 Go et crée un volume Clone de la taille restante (environ 900g) dans un format non-sensible à la casse

=> poste l'affichage retourné par cette commande.
 
Dans le Terminal de ton volume WD > passe la commande (copier-coller) :
Bloc de code:
diskutil resizeVolume /Volumes/WD 600g jhfs+ Clone 0b

  • cette commande réduit le volume WD à 600 Go et crée un volume Clone de la taille restante (environ 900g) dans un format non-sensible à la casse

=> poste l'affichage retourné par cette commande.
C'est lancé mais ça a l'air très lent
 
Sur des disques à plateaux de très grande taille > en connection USB de plus --> un repartitionnement non-destructeur est toujours très (très) lent. Patience.
 
Sur des disques à plateaux de très grande taille > en connection USB de plus --> un repartitionnement non-destructeur est toujours très (très) lent. Patience.
Bloc de code:
diskutil resizeVolume /Volumes/WD 600g jhfs+ Clone 0b
Resizing to 600000000000 bytes and adding 1 partition
Started partitioning on disk1s2 WD
Verifying the disk
Verifying file system
Using live mode
Performing live verification
Checking Journaled HFS Plus volume
Detected a case-sensitive volume
Checking extents overflow file
Checking catalog file
Checking multi-linked files
Checking catalog hierarchy
Checking extended attributes file
Checking multi-linked directories
Checking volume bitmap
Checking volume information
The volume WD appears to be OK
File system check exit code is 0
Resizing
Shrinking file system
Error: -69787: The partition cannot be resized; try reducing the amount of change in the size of the partition
 
Message d'erreur : l'opération n'a pas été effectuée (il faudrait réduire la quantité de changement de taille de la partition-cible).

Passe la commande :
Bloc de code:
df -H /

  • qui mesure les espaces : total > occupé > libre du volume WD démarré

et poste ici le tableau retourné > que je voie de quoi il retourne.
 
Message d'erreur : l'opération n'a pas été effectuée (il faudrait réduire la quantité de changement de taille de la partition-cible).

Passe la commande :
Bloc de code:
df -H /

  • qui mesure les espaces : total > occupé > libre du volume WD démarré

et poste ici le tableau retourné > que je voie de quoi il retourne.
Bloc de code:
 df -H /
Filesystem     Size   Used  Avail Capacity iused      ifree %iused  Mounted on
/dev/disk1s2   1.5T   1.3T   203G    87% 7419972 4287547307    0%   /
 
Ahaaa... Il y a 1,3 To de données dans le volume WD --> pas étonnant qu'il soit impossible de le réduire à 600 Go !

Ce qui demande une enquête --> dont voici la 1ère question : est-ce que ce volume WD te servait pour des sauvegardes Time Machine ou comme volume-destination pour un clone fait par «Carbon Copy Cloner» ?
 
Ahaaa... Il y a 1,3 To de données dans le volume WD --> pas étonnant qu'il soit impossible de le réduire à 600 Go !

Ce qui demande une enquête --> dont voici la 1ère question : est-ce que ce volume WD te servait pour des sauvegardes Time Machine ou comme volume-destination pour un clone fait par «Carbon Copy Cloner» ?
Oui j'ai fait un time machine y'a longtemps et un clone avec CCC récemment